Dock ("we", "us", or "our") operates the Dock team communication platform, including the website at getdock.io and the Dock mobile application (collectively, the "Service"). This Privacy Policy explains how we collect, use, and protect your information when you use our Service.
Account Information: When you create a Dock account, we collect your name, email address, and workspace information. We use passwordless authentication (magic links), so we do not store passwords.
Messages and Content: We store the messages, files, and other content you send through Dock in order to provide the Service. This includes text messages, attachments, reactions, and decisions you create within your workspace.
Usage Data: We collect information about how you interact with the Service, including device information (device type, operating system), app version, and feature usage. This helps us improve the product.
Push Notification Tokens: If you enable push notifications on your mobile device, we collect device tokens to deliver notifications about new messages and activity in your workspaces.

Your data is stored on secure infrastructure provided by trusted cloud providers. All data is encrypted in transit using TLS and at rest. We follow industry-standard security practices to protect your information from unauthorized access, alteration, or destruction.
Dock's offline-first architecture means some data is cached locally on your device to enable offline access. This data remains on your device and is subject to your device's own security settings.

We retain your account data and workspace content for as long as your account is active. Dock provides unlimited message history as a core feature — we do not delete or archive your messages after a set period.
If you delete your account, we will remove your personal data within 30 days. Some data may be retained in anonymized form for analytics purposes. Workspace content may be retained if other members of the workspace still have active accounts.
